    CBP - Office of Internal Affairs, Security Management Division

    Looking for anyone with a little insight to this position. I obtained an interview in DC in two weeks and have located little in the way of specific information. Yes, I have read the announcement and understand the criteria of the position, vulnerability assessments, etc. I guess I am searching for day-to-day info on the position; fast paced vs. boredom, movement vs. stationary, public interaction vs. isolation. I am the type that likes to be in constant movement with a challenge and want to go into the interview with as much info as possible. Thanks in advance.
